    hey guys i have read about all sorts of ways to better my headlights on here but i really dont want to get into HID and all that. i bought some BHLM's online and they are not as bright as OEM. i want to replace the stock bulbs for better lighting, any suggestions for my 08 DC TRD sport?

    The best replacement H4 halogen currently out is the Philips Xtreme Power. Using stock wattage it outshines any other 55W bulb. You can purchase from powerbulbs.com for a reasonable price.

    The reason why it may not seam as bright and scattered is because they are not OEM. The reflective bowl is different, and has different reflective material... or paint. OEM headlights use actual metal.
